Technically, this recipe is “nice cream,” but I assumed most people don’t know what that is – right?? And, now that I’ve brought this up, I might as well explain it. Nice cream is healthy “ice cream” that uses frozen bananas as its base. You can add other fruit and / or flavoring to make it your own. It will never quite compete with real ice cream, but it’s pretty darn close!

This bowl is a pretty well-balanced meal! There are good carbs from banana, healthy fats and fiber from avocado, protein from Nutella and your fave protein powder as well as antioxidants and vitamins from cocoa powder.

The best part of any smoothie bowl are the toppings! This smoothie bowl is wonderfully smooth, creamy and chocolaty but adding fun garnishes is what brings it to a whole new level. It’s all about the variety of textures and flavors.

My winning combo of toppings for this smoothie bowl is:

Sliced banana: banana and Nutella are a perfect match!
Toasted hazelnuts: for a bit of crunch and another layer of hazelnut goodness.
Mini dark chocolate chips: one of my favorite toppings on ANY smoothie bowl!
Nutella: one tablespoon is plenty. I microwave it for 20-30 seconds until it melts a bit and drizzle it on top of the smoothie bowl. (homemade recipe below in notes).
Hemp hearts: these super seeds provide a nice boost of healthy omega-3s.

The difference between a smoothie and a smoothie bowl is that the first one is drinkable and served in a glass, while the second is meant to be eaten with a spoon. In other words – smoothie bowls are VERY thick smoothies. Think soft serve ice-cream consistency!

Servings 1

Ingredients

  • 1/2 banana, sliced, frozen
  • 1/2 cup frozen avocado chunk slightly thawed for 15 minutes
  • 1 tablespoon milk of choice
  • 1 tablespoon Nutella chocolate spread– store bought or homemade recipe below in notes
  • 1 tablespoon cocoa powder
  • 1 tablespoon honey or maple syrup
  • 1 scoop protein or collagen peptides pow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on vanilla extract

Toppings Optional

  • Sliced banana
  • Mini dark chocolate chips
  • Chopped toasted hazelnuts*
  • Nutella spread - 1 tablespoon (microwaved for 20 seconds to make it pourable)
  • Hemp hearts

Instructions

  • Take the frozen avocado chunks out of the freezer at least 15 minutes before making the smoothie bowl.
    Add all smoothie bowl ingredients to a blender and blend until smooth
    Transfer to a bowl and serve with your favorite toppings.
    Notes:
    *Toast hazelnuts. Place whole hazelnuts in a dry skillet and toast for 5-10 minutes on medium heat, shaking the pan often. You can also do this in the oven by placing the hazelnuts on a baking sheet and roasting them for 10-15 minutes at 350°F. Let cool completely before using.
